“I am the Chairwoman of the NCCOE, the only woman on the committee and within the corresponding members. Why do I think it is important to have more women in coastal and how do we facilitate change?” questions Tanya Stul.
Tanya is not only the Chairperson of the National Committee on Coastal and Ocean Engineering (NCCOE) within Engineers Australia (EA), she is also on the Civil College Board in Engineers Australia (EA), a member of the Coastal, Ocean and Port Engineering Panel (COPEP) in WA and has joined Women in Coastal Geosciences and Engineering (WICGE).
